The Israeli army detained 55 more Palestinians in military raids carried out across the occupied West Bank, according to prisoners’ affairs groups. At least 22 people were taken into Israeli custody in Hebron city, while other arrests took place in the cities of Bethlehem, Ramallah, occupied East Jerusalem, and Qalqilya, the Commission of Detainees’ Affairs and the Palestinian Prisoner Society said in a joint statement.
